Honey Garlic Cauliflower


 As a mom I always hate cooking multiple recipes, and always hated when my daughters had to eat something different simply because they had PKU, so I decided to do something about it by modifying recipes.  Here is another recipe that can be made in both the higher and lower protein versions with small modifications so everyone can eat the same foods.  Depending on the tolerance you can modifying it by using super low protein items such as egg replacer, coconut aminos, etc

Ingredients:

  • 1 cup flour (1 cup baking mix)
  • 2 cups panko breadcrumbs (2 cups low protein bread crumbs)
  • 3 eggs (1 egg with water or egg replacer)
  • 1 head of cauliflower broken into bite sized pieces
  • 1/3 cup honey
  • 1/3 cup soy sauce (1/3 cup coconut aminos)
  • 2 garlic cloves, minced
  • Juice of 1 lime
  • 1 T sriracha
  • 1/4 cup water
  • 2 tsp. corn start his
  • 1/4 cup sliced scallions
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 400° and line a large baking sheet with foil.
  2. In a large bowl, combine flour (baking mix for low protein) and cauliflower, toss until fully coated. Set up a dredging station: In one bowl, add panko breadcrumbs (low protein breadcrumbs for low protein version) and in another bowl whisk eggs and add 2 tablespoons water (low protein egg replacer or one egg with water). 
  3. Dip cauliflower in beaten eggs, then panko until fully coated. Transfer to a prepared baking sheet and season generously with salt and pepper. 
  4. Bake until golden and crispy, 20 to 25 minutes.
  5. Meanwhile, make sauce. In a small bowl, whisk together cornstarch and water, until the cornstarch dissolves completely. Set aside. 
  6. Combine soy sauce (coconut aminos for low protein), honey, garlic, lime juice and Sriracha in a small saucepan over medium heat. When the mixture reaches a boil, reduce heat and add the cornstarch mixture. Bring to simmer again and cook until sauce thickens, about 2 minutes.
  7. Toss cooked cauliflower in sauce until evenly coated. Return the cauliflower to baking sheet and broil for 2 minutes.
  8. Garnish with scallions and serve immediately.
